Ok guys I'm stumped.

All of the sudden it seems my sidelights and my tail lights have stopped working. So has the light on my dash telling me that my lights are on. Headlights and full beam still work fine.
Here's what I've tried so far (i'm a noob)...

1)Checked the fuses, all seem fine. Tried replacing the fuses with spares and with ones already in different slots. No use.

2)Looked at bulbs, no indication they have blown.

Anyone had something similar? I'm going to get some more bulbs tomorrow but I'm not holding my breath. Like I say it's a little weird them all going at the same time and the light on the dash too.
 
Sounds like a fuse, have you defiantely checked the right ones? The ones under the steering wheel?

Could also be a bad earth somewhere.

yep, more than one bulb going at the same time normally means a fuse or a dodgy earth, and if they have gone front and rear, I would bet on a fuse

Ok its fuses 6 and 7, they are for sidelights and tail lights. Hence should solve your problem.

These are the fuses near the steering wheel, the lower set of fuses.

Joske
 
Could very likely be the light switch. Won't be bad earth if it's front AND rear lights and dash light not working. So fuse or switch
 
Well it's not the fuses so I took the car to an auto electrician. He tells me it's the switch and told me to phone Fiat on monday and get one ordered. Anyone know roughly at what price I'm looking at paying?

4 years ago lights went dodgy - stalk needed.

Problem is you have to get the whole thing - indicators/windscreen wipers/lights - not just one side.

Cost around £120 new for it. Ouch!
 
check the connector under the steering column shroud crimp up the connectors and it might work. it did on mine
